Iran is reportedly planning a coordinated, multi-front attack on Israel resembling the October 7, 2023 assault, The Jerusalem Post reported, citing intelligence sources. Tehran is allegedly seeking to coordinate Hezbollah in Lebanon, Hamas, the Houthis in Yemen and pro-Iranian militias in Iraq in one campaign. Reports cited by the publication suggest Iran is rebuilding its “Axis of Resistance” and renewing coordination. Hamas’ new leader Khalil al-Hayya is reportedly considered close to Iran, while Hamas and Hezbollah have increased coordination with Iran’s assistance. Purported Hamas documents seized after October 7 allegedly showed Yahya Sinwar sought to expand the confrontation, though Iran and Hezbollah were reportedly not informed of the attack’s details beforehand.
